请教两个SQL语句,解决了就给分
yzty 2007-01-22 10:11:03 请教两个SQL语句,解决了就给分
有两个表,一个是病人基本资料表(Person),
字段有:ID,Person_ID,Person_Name,Person_Sex,Person_Age
另一个表是病人的看病记录表(ReferList),
字段有ID,Person_ID,Com_Date,Remark
其中Com_Date是看病日期时间,根据看病日期的先后就可以知道是第几次看病;两个表关联字段是Person_ID
(1)如何查询出病人所有人第三次看病的记录(包含病人资料),也就是说查询大于2次看病记录的所有人的资料和第三次看病记录。
查询出的记录样式如下:
Person_ID,Person_Name,Person_Sex,Person_Age,Com_Date,Remark
(2)查询出所有超过两次看病人的记录,包含基本资料和看病记录。如何把这些记录按各个病人的资料+看病记录打印出来呢?